Arturia Minifuse 1

🔧 1. Set Up the Interface

  • Plug your mic/instrument into Input 1.

  • Turn on 48V if using a condenser mic.

  • Set gain so it’s green (not red).


⚙️ 2. FL Studio Audio Settings

Options → Audio Settings

  • Windows: MiniFuse ASIO

  • Mac: Core Audio → MiniFuse 1

  • Buffer: 128–256 samples


🎛️ 3. Choose the Input in the Mixer

Press F9 → select a mixer track
On the right under IN, choose:
👉 Input 1 – MiniFuse 1

You should see levels moving when you talk/play.


🎧 4. Choose Monitoring Style

  • Direct Monitor ON (button on MiniFuse) = No latency, no FX

  • FL Studio monitor (green speaker icon) = FX but some latency


⏺️ 5. Arm & Record

  • Click the disk icon on the mixer track → choose save location

  • Press Record → select “Audio into Playlist as an audio clip”

Record, stop, and your audio will appear in the Playlist.


 

Arturia Minifuse 4

🔧 1. Hook Up the MiniFuse 4

  • Plug your mic/instrument into Input 1 or 2

  • Turn on 48V if using a condenser mic.

  • Adjust GAIN until levels stay green (avoid red).

  • Inputs 3/4 on the back are line-level only.


⚙️ 2. FL Studio Audio Settings

Options → Audio Settings

  • Windows: MiniFuse ASIO

  • Mac: Core Audio → MiniFuse 4

  • Buffer: 128–256 samples for recording


🎛️ 3. Pick Your Input in the Mixer

Press F9 → select a mixer track
On the right under IN, choose one:

  • Input 1 – MiniFuse 4 (Front left)

  • Input 2 – MiniFuse 4 (Front right)

  • Input 3 – MiniFuse 4 (Rear L)

  • Input 4 – MiniFuse 4 (Rear R)

You’ll see the meters move when the signal comes in.


🎧 4. Choose Monitoring Type

  • Direct Monitor ON (on the interface) = Zero latency, no FX

  • FL Studio monitor (green speaker icon) = Hear effects, slight latency


⏺️ 5. Arm & Record

  • Click the disk icon on the mixer track → choose save folder

  • Press Record → select “Audio into Playlist as an audio clip”

Your recording will appear as a waveform in the Playlist.

 

Troubleshooting

 

🎤 Mic Troubleshooting in FL Studio (relevant for Minifuse 1 and 4)

IssuePossible CauseFix
No signal in FL StudioInput not selectedMixer → choose a track → IN → Input 1 – MiniFuse 1
 MiniFuse not selected as audio deviceOptions → Audio Settings → MiniFuse ASIO
 Mic unplugged or faultyCheck cable and connection
Signal too low / weakGain too lowTurn GAIN knob up
 Phantom power off for condenser micPress 48V button
Clipping / distortionGain too highReduce GAIN knob
No sound when monitoringDirect Monitor off / speaker icon offTurn on Direct Monitor or green speaker in Mixer
Latency / delay when monitoringBuffer size too highLower buffer to 128–256 samples in Audio Settings
